excel 宏编辑Range用法

Dimi,jFori=2To30Forj=i+1To30IfRange("A"&i)=Range("A"&j)ThenRange("A"&j).SelectSelecti... Dim i, j
For i = 2 To 30
For j = i + 1 To 30
If Range("A" & i) = Range("A" & j) Then
Range("A" & j).Select
Selection.ClearContents
Else
Range("A" & i:"A" & j - 1).Select

我是想选中多个单元格,就像这样 Range("A10:A18").Select
但是我这个是参数,写成这样Range("A" & i:"A" & j - 1).Select 不对
Range("‘A’ & i:‘A’ & j - 1“).Select这样也不对
展开
 我来答
CCUEFDD
2014-07-08 · TA获得超过931个赞
知道小有建树答主
回答量:1028
采纳率:0%
帮助的人:540万
展开全部
Range与Cells合用就无所不能了,Cells的好处是可以数字化处理横纵坐标,进行运算定位就方便多了。
举例:Range(cells(1,i),cells(1,j)).select
joy0084868
2014-07-08 · TA获得超过2552个赞
知道大有可为答主
回答量:4914
采纳率:54%
帮助的人:1318万
展开全部
Range("A" & i&":A" & j - 1).Select
本回答被提问者采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
b94338240
2014-07-08 · 超过49用户采纳过TA的回答
知道小有建树答主
回答量:151
采纳率:100%
帮助的人:101万
展开全部
Range("A" & i & ":A" & j - 1).Select
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(1)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式